setting up the server on windows is very hard and confusing to do and requires alot of external programs including cockroachDB and only supports that kind of database so its not very welcoming for MariaDB lovers like myself.

Thanks for the feedback. We chose a Postgres wire compatible database server so that developers can use Postgres, cockroachdb, or AWS Aurora for their data storage. We're pretty happy with the choice because it makes the technology very flexible for game studios.
We've got a Docker compose file which runs both the database and game server together as a single command on any platform. I'm not sure we could do much more to make it simpler but we'll try. :)
